			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Samsung&#8217;s latest luxury cell phone Ego GT-S9402 is a rugged phone, not only in terms of looks but also in terms of the materials used.</p>
<p><span id="more-1123"></span></p>
<p align="center"><a href="http://www.techworldspace.com/content/uploads/2008/12/samsung-ego-gt-s9402.jpg"><img height="365" alt="samsung-ego-gt-s9402" src="http://www.techworldspace.com/content/uploads/2008/12/samsung-ego-gt-s9402-thumb.jpg" width="400" border="0"/></a> </p>
<p>The body is made from liquid metal composite alloy, developed by Caltech. The material is said to be three times stronger and has ability to withstand 1.8 times the pressure, 1.6 times flexible, three times better than the vibration adsorption and has 100% lower thermal conductivity than titanium.</p>
<p>The phone is a DuoS phone, which means it works with 2 SIM cards at the same time. Features include 2-inch 262K color QVGA AMOLED display, 5MP camera with auto-focus, image stabilization, smile detection, WDR and LED Flash.</p>
<p>Samsung Ego GT-S9402 comes with 1GB of built-in memory which can be expanded up to 8GB via microSDHC slot. Connectivity options include Bluetooth and USB. The dimensions of the phone is 115 x 48 x 16(mm) and weighs 160 grams.</p>
<p><strong>Price:</strong> 1200 EUR or 1 530 U.S. dollars.</p>

<p>Nokia announced its all new S60 smartphone, the N97. The phone has a 3.5-inch touch-screen display boasting a resolution of 640 x 360 with haptic feedback, full QWERTY keyboard, a slide and tilt mechanism that bends the screen up to 30 degrees for added comfort.</p>
<p><span id="more-1102"></span></p>
<p>The S60 Operating System has been tweaked to make better use of touch input. The phone includes many of the Nokia 5800 XpressMusic&#8217;s features such as quick contacts bar and desktop widgets.</p>
<p>The Phone also features a 5-megapixel auto-focus camera with Carl Zeiss optics and LED flash, A-GPS with Nokia Maps 3.0, an integrated 32GB storage which can be extended by 16GB with an external microSD slot, Bluetooth with HSDPA, Wi-Fi connectivity, a digital compass and an accelerometer for screen rotation. A full Internet browser takes care of all the Internet needs.</p>
<p>The batter can hold up to an incredible 1.5 days of continuous audio playback. Nokia have also included a dynamically updating map by using the data from Navteq.</p>
<p>The N97 will go on sale in Europe and Asia markets first, in the first quarter of 2009. US release will not be far off, though no specific dates have been announced yet.</p>

<p>ASUS introduced a 800 MHz processor-equipped smart phone, the <strong>ASUS P565 </strong>in a press release. This is the world&#8217;s fastest cell phone based on the ASUS&#8217;s latest touch-driven user interface, Glide. The P565 can perform multitasking very easily and can deliver superb graphics and performance. It comes with a 2.8-inch touch-screen running at a resolution of 480&#215;640 pixels and runs on Windows Mobile 6.1 Operating System.</p>
<p><span id="more-899"></span><br />
The Phone has an internal flash memory of 256MB and 128MB of DDR SDRAM, Bluetooth 2.0 and 802.11b/g connectivity. The Phone has not been announced officially yet but we have specs and photos on the ASUS site itself, which means this is pretty much it. No Word on pricing or availability as of now.
